Trade confirmed: New York Rangers - Winnipeg Jets
Trade Details
New York Rangers Acquire:
Logo of the New York Rangers
Brendan Lemieux · $839,167$839,167$832,500
2019 1st round pick (WPG - #20 - Ville Heinola) [Conditional]*
2022 4th round pick (WPG - #111 - Noah Laba) [Conditional]**
*Conditions: Should the draft lottery render the 2019 NHL first-round selection a top-three pick, the Rangers will receive Winnipeg's 2020 first-round selection instead.

*Result: Rangers receive Jets 2019 1st round pick.
**Conditions: The pick transfers to the Rangers only if Winnipeg wins the 2018-19 Stanley Cup.

**Result: Condition not met. No pick is transferred.
